Output 21b139b465625895ec6ade17d90849ee1ce0e008f13e5a3bef3545bce94129cf:0

value
74966047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80c21a137042570fdf771db8ebe7897aff042126 OP_EQUAL
address
3DRpwXnjEGfCsPMWhnYEpJDehLn4eq2GD6
transaction
21b139b465625895ec6ade17d90849ee1ce0e008f13e5a3bef3545bce94129cf
spent
true